Fall Pool Closing: Protect Your Pool Before Winter
A proper fall pool closing does more than place a cover over the water. It prepares the plumbing, equipment, and water for months of freezing temperatures and helps prevent expensive damage before spring. In Northern Virginia and the Shenandoah Valley, scheduling professional pool closing service early is one of the most important steps you can take to protect your backyard investment.
Schedule before the first freeze
Pool-closing calendars fill quickly once nighttime temperatures begin to fall. Booking early gives you a better chance of securing the timing you want and leaves room to address repairs discovered during the appointment. You do not necessarily need to close at the first cool day, but you should have a plan in place well before freezing weather arrives.
Clean and balance the water
Leaves, dirt, and organic debris left in the pool can stain surfaces and contribute to poor water quality beneath the cover. Water chemistry should also be prepared for the off-season. Protect plumbing and equipment
Winterization involves much more than turning off the pump. Water must be cleared from vulnerable plumbing, winter plugs installed, and equipment prepared for freezing temperatures. Because every pool setup is different, professional closing helps ensure the pump, filter, heater, lines, and related components receive the attention they need.
Secure the cover and surrounding area
Before the appointment, remove toys and furniture from the work area and make sure technicians can access the pool and equipment pad. Once the cover is installed, check it periodically throughout fall and winter. Remove leaves carefully and watch for loose anchors, tears, or unusual water loss.
Give yourself an easier spring opening
A careful pool closing is the first step toward a smoother opening. Clean water, protected equipment, and a secure cover reduce the likelihood of unwelcome surprises. Keep notes about any late-season equipment problems so they can be reviewed before the pool is reopened.
